Jason seems to have a unique view, no other report panned the car in this way.

I don't agree with anything he said: I bought the 2014 car.
OK I don't drive it on a track, but on the road I don't experience any noticeable under-steer: almost the opposite as the lock increases and load goes on the inside wheel the steering seems to tighten. This amplification effect was described to me by Richard Thorn as something to be aware of.

The new front suspension makes the steering "normal", but I quite like what I have.
